In order to learn and understand, many domains require that we incorporate multiple senses and several methods. For example, driving a car, cooking, baking, and playing baseball, all are most easily learned with the use of vision, hearing, and movement. Theoretical physics and applied math are more easily learned with the use of vision and hearing.
